Job Details
Senior Staff Accountant
We are seeking a highly skilled and motivated Senior Staff Accountant to join a collaborative and fast-paced accounting team. Reporting to the Assistant Controller, this role is responsible for key aspects of general ledger accounting, financial reporting, and process improvement initiatives. The ideal candidate is a proactive problem-solver with strong technical skills who thrives in a professional environment and enjoys partnering across teams.
Key Responsibilities:
Prepare and analyze mon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ements.
Perform general ledger activities, including journal entries, reconciliations, and month-end close procedures.
Review reports and accounting processes to ensure completeness, accuracy, and compliance with internal controls.
Develop and deliver periodic financial reports for senior leadership.
Assist with financial projections, variance analysis, and research of accounting issues.
Participate in internal control and process improvement projects, including documenting procedures and recommending efficiencies.
Provide support and mentorship to other team members, fostering knowledge-sharing and collaboration.
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ree in Accounting or Finance (minimum GPA 3.25 required).
5–7 years of experience in corporate accounting, financial analysis, or a similar professional role.
Industry experience in banking or financial services is preferred.
Strong proficiency in Microsoft Excel and general PC applications.
Excellent analytical, organizational, and communication skills.
Proven ability to take initiative and drive tasks to completion.
This role offers the opportunity to work on challenging projects, contribute to the accuracy of financial reporting, and support initiatives that enhance internal processes and controls.
